Extreme Networks (NASDAQ:EXTRG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 5th. The technology company reported $0.32 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.29 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$338.55 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$332.49 million. Extreme Networks had a return on equity of 88.88% and a net margin of 3.28%.Extreme Networks’s revenue for the quarter was up 10.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.25 earnings per share. Extreme Networks has set its FY 2027 guidance at 1.280-1.330 EPS and its Q1 2027 guidance at 0.270-0.290 EPS. Sell-side analysts predict that Extreme Networks will post 0.81 earnings per share for the current year.

Extreme Networks, Inc (NASDAQ: EXTR) is a global provider of end-to-end networking solutions designed to support enterprise, data center, and service provider environments. The company’s product portfolio encompasses high-performance wired and wireless access switches, routers, network security appliances, and software-defined networking (SDN) tools. Driven by a cloud-native management architecture, Extreme’s Intelligent Edge Platform integrates network analytics, automation and orchestration capabilities to help organizations optimize performance, reduce operational complexity and strengthen security.

Since its founding in the mid-1990s and subsequent public listing in 1999, Extreme Networks has expanded its technology footprint through targeted acquisitions.
